Mission

THE ORGANIZATION'S MISSION IS TO EMBODY THE QUAKER PRINCIPLES OF FAITH, SIMPLICITY, INTEGRITY, COMMUNITY, AND SOCIAL RESPONSIBILITY IN ORDER TO NURTURE AND CALL FORTH THE LIGHT IN ALL OF US. BEACON HILL FRIENDS HOUSE FULFILLS ITS MISSION BY: PROVIDING A CENTER WHERE FRIENDS AND OTHERS MEET, WORSHIP, AND LEARN; ADVANCING AND FOSTERING THE PRINCIPLES OF THE RELIGIOUS SOCIETY OF FRIENDS; OFFERING OPPORTUNITIES FOR LEADERSHIP DEVELOPMENT, PERSONAL DEEPENING, AND COLLECTIVE ACTION; AND MAINTAINING A DIVERSE, INTENTIONAL, RESIDENTIAL COMMUNITY GUIDED BY FRIENDS PRINCIPLES.

THE AGENCY IS A CENTER FOR QUAKER EDUCATIONAL ACTIVITIES, THE HOME OF BEACON HILL FRIENDS MEETING, AND A RESIDENTIAL INTENTIONAL COMMUNITY INSPIRED BY QUAKER PRINCIPLES. THE AGENCY SERVES ITS MISSION BY PROVIDING RESIDENCIES, WORSHIP IN THE QUAKER TRADITION, HOSPITALITY, AND QUAKER EDUCATION TO CULTIVATE COMMUNITY, NURTURE SPIRITUAL DEEPENING, AND EMPOWER QUAKER SOCIAL ACTION. THE AGENCY CONSIDERS THESE ACTIVITIES TO BE ITS SOLE PROGRAM. RESIDENCIES - THE AGENCY PROVIDES RESIDENCIES FOR UP TO 20 ADULTS WITH AN EDUCATION IN QUAKER VALUES AND COOPERATIVE LIVING. MEALS AND HOUSEHOLD CHORES ARE SHARED, AND BI-MONTHLY (TWICE PER MONTH) HOUSE MEETINGS OPERATE VIA QUAKER DECISION-MAKING PROCESSES. THE AGENCY STRIVES TO CREATE A DIVERSE AND INCLUSIVE SPACE FOR PEOPLE OF ALL AGES, GENDER IDENTITIES, SEXUAL ORIENTATIONS, RACES, AND CULTURAL EXPERIENCES. SOME RESIDENTS ARE MEMBERS OF THE BOARD OF DIRECTORS. BEACON HILL FRIENDS MEETING - THE AGENCY HOSTS BEACON HILL FRIENDS MEETING, AN INCLUSIVE QUAKER CONGREGATION. HOSPITALITY - THE AGENCY PROVIDES SPACE FOR MISSION-ALIGNED COMMUNITY ORGANIZATIONS TO MEET, WORSHIP, CULTIVATE COMMUNITY, AND LEARN. THE AGENCY ALSO PROVIDES 1 - 2 SHORT-TERM GUEST ROOMS WHICH ALLOW GUESTS SIMPLE ACCOMMODATIONS IN OUR INTENTIONAL COMMUNITY. QUAKER EDUCATION - THE AGENCY PROVIDES LECTURES, WORKSHOPS, DISCUSSIONS, CONCERTS AND OTHER EVENTS THAT EMBODY THE QUAKER PRINCIPLES OF FAITH, SIMPLICITY, INTEGRITY, COMMUNITY, AND SOCIAL RESPONSIBILITY.
